- W2401683582 abstract "Although my discussion will digress somewhat from the topic of pyelonephritis, the studies to be reported actually originated from an interest in pyelonephritis. During our early studies of experimental and human pyelonephritis, it became apparent that little was known about immune medlanisms which protect the urinary tract from invasion by gram-negative bacilli. In actuality, the evidence which is available suggests that striking differences may exist between the protective effect of type-specific antibodies to gram-negative bacilli in renal infections in experimental animals and man. Studies of pyelonephritis in animals have demonstrated disappearance of the infecting organism concomitant with the appearance of type-specific antibodies (7). In contrast, persistence of renal infection, and even the appearance of new infections, in man in the presence of high titers of O-specific antibody has been repeatedly observed (10, 11). Indeed, despite the readily demonstrable protective activity of O-specific antibody in experimental animals, there is no evidence that O-specific antibody protects against human infections caused by Enterobacteriaceae other than Salmonella. This apparent lack of correlation between the protective effects of antibody in experimental animals and man indicated the need for a critical evaluation of immune mechanisms against gram-negative bacillary infections in man. Since the vagaries of pyelonephritis make it difficult to accurately assess the role of humoral immunity in this disease, the studies to be described evaluate the effect of antibody present at the onset of bacteremia in ameliorating the severity of bacteremia caused by gram-negative bacilli. Concomitant with the onset of these clinical studies, investigations by several investigators made it apparent that gram-negative bacilli possessed a number of shared, cross-reactive antigens.
